Puncte:1

Eroare stimulatorului cardiac și jurnalul de avertizare apar în syslog, mai degrabă decât pacemaker.log

drapel ug

Am creat o verificare ping pe stimulatorul cardiac, așa:

pcs resource create ping ocf:pacemaker:ping dampen=5s multiplicator=1000 host_list=127.0.0.1 clona

A folosit altceva decât 127.0.0.1, desigur.

Iată codul sursă: https://github.com/ClusterLabs/pacemaker/blob/master/extra/resources/ping

Verificarea ping prevede un cod rc de 0, 1 și oricare altul.

Dorind să văd avertismente și erori, am activat depanarea:

pcs actualizare resurse ping debug=1

Cu toate acestea, în loc să vă conectați la /var/log/pacemaker.log, aceste mesaje sunt conectate la /var/log/syslog.

Articole ca acesta sunt doar descriptori: https://support.sciencelogic.com/s/article/3961

Și acesta este depășit: http://www.beekhof.net/blog/2013/pacemaker-logging

Nu pare să existe o modalitate de a seta asta. Ce îmi lipsește?

EDIT: Majoritatea ghidurilor pe care le găsesc în acest sens presupun CentOs.

Pe Ubuntu, se pare că pacemaker-ul sysconfig se află aici:/etc/default/pacemaker

Puncte:1
drapel mx

Acest lucru se întâmplă deoarece stimulatorul cardiac moștenește configurația corosync în /etc/corosync/corosync.conf iar aceasta contine

to_syslog: da

Puteți verifica dacă jurnalul stimulatorului cardiac este scris în corosync.log, în acest caz ar trebui să aveți acest lucru în corosync.conf:

fișier jurnal: /var/log/corosync.log

Dacă vrei să ai un dedicat stimulator cardiac.log trebuie să adăugați următoarele elemente de configurare la dvs /etc/sysconfig/pacemaker:

PCMK_logfile=/var/log/pacemaker.log

Puteți controla verbozitatea cu, de ex.

PCMK_logpriority=avertisment

Copiați fișierul de configurare modificat în toate nodurile clusterului și reîncărcați stimulatorul cardiac.

drapel ug
Mulțumesc pentru asta, voi testa asta în curând. Nu știam despre opțiunea `to_syslog`, un google rapid spune că este într-adevăr syslog și stderr implicit. Există deja un fișier `/var/log/pacemaker.log`, presupun că va fi adăugat și la acesta, sau ar trebui să fac unul separat pentru a evita suprascrierea a două procese?
digijay avatar
drapel mx
Nu, utilizarea fișierului jurnal existent ar trebui să funcționeze bine.
drapel ug
Sunt pe ubuntu, btw, am studiat puțin, am găsit PCMK_logfile în `/etc/default/pacemaker`

Postează un răspuns

Majoritatea oamenilor nu înțeleg că a pune multe întrebări deblochează învățarea și îmbunătățește legătura interpersonală. În studiile lui Alison, de exemplu, deși oamenii își puteau aminti cu exactitate câte întrebări au fost puse în conversațiile lor, ei nu au intuit legătura dintre întrebări și apreciere. În patru studii, în care participanții au fost implicați în conversații ei înșiși sau au citit transcrieri ale conversațiilor altora, oamenii au avut tendința să nu realizeze că întrebarea ar influența – sau ar fi influențat – nivelul de prietenie dintre conversatori.